Compatibility Upgrades for Hot Asphalt Mixing Plants

As airport runway construction projects demand high precision, the compatibility of equipment becomes crucial. Hot asphalt mixing plants must be upgraded to meet the stringent requirements of advanced asphalt paving machinery. These upgrades play a vital role in ensuring that both the mixing plants and paving machinery operate seamlessly. Understanding these enhancements allows contractors to deliver high-quality asphalt that withstands the rigorous demands of airport infrastructure.

Enhanced Control Systems
One of the primary upgrades for hot asphalt mixing plants involves enhancing control systems to ensure precise mixing and temperature management. Advanced control systems allow for detailed monitoring of the mixing process, enabling operators to maintain the ideal temperature throughout production. This precision is essential when working with high-performance asphalt paving machinery, as it guarantees optimal adhesion and durability of the mixture.

Additionally, the integration of automated controls helps streamline operations by minimizing human error. These advanced systems enable real-time adjustments based on feedback from the paving machinery, ensuring that the asphalt mix meets specifications for viscosity and stability. By implementing these upgrades, contractors can ensure that their hot asphalt mixing plants produce asphalt that is perfectly suited for the demands of airport runway construction.

Improved Material Handling
To match the high-precision requirements of advanced asphalt paving machinery, hot asphalt mixing plant also require improvements in material handling systems. Upgraded feeding systems facilitate the proper distribution of aggregates, emulsions, and other components, ensuring a consistent and homogeneous mixture. This consistency is critical for achieving the high-quality standards required in airport runway construction.

Moreover, enhanced material handling systems can accommodate a wider variety of materials, including recycled asphalt and specialized additives. This versatility allows contractors to fine-tune their asphalt mixtures to meet specific project requirements, such as increased durability or enhanced performance under extreme weather conditions. By investing in these upgrades, contractors can maintain the integrity of their asphalt production processes, ultimately leading to better performance during paving operations.

Advanced Mixing Techniques
The efficacy of hot asphalt mixing plants is also boosted through the implementation of advanced mixing techniques. Modern mixers are designed to achieve uniform distribution of materials at high speeds, which is particularly important when synchronizing with asphalt paving machinery. These mixers can be fine-tuned to ensure that even the most demanding types of asphalt mixtures are produced consistently.

Furthermore, the ability to incorporate dual mixing zones allows for the production of specialty mixtures that require precise ingredient ratios. This capability ensures that the final asphalt product can meet or exceed performance specifications defined for airport runways. By adopting advanced mixing techniques, hot asphalt mixing plants can significantly enhance the quality and durability of the asphalt being laid down by paving machinery.

Conclusion
Upgrading hot asphalt mixing plants to match the high-precision requirements of advanced asphalt paving machinery is essential for successful airport runway construction projects. Enhanced control systems, improved material handling, and advanced mixing techniques are critical components of this upgrade process. By focusing on these areas, contractors can produce high-quality asphalt that meets the rigorous standards required for durable infrastructure. Ultimately, these compatibility upgrades not only facilitate more efficient operations but also ensure the long-term functionality and safety of airport runways, making them a wise investment in any construction project.
